What is a transponder-key?

A transponder car key is a key that comes with a security feature to prevent theft included. This is achieved by incorporating an RFID microchip inside the head portion of the key. The chip is used to relay a signal to your vehicle's immobilizer during the starting of the ignition. This stops hot-wiring of the vehicle and makes it extremely difficult to take your vehicle.

It isn't the case that transponder keys are foolproof. Although they provide an extra layer of security but criminals still have the ability to use their skills to gain entry into vehicles. It just means that they need much more time and effort to do it, which is why this security feature is a huge advantage to anyone who is concerned about the security of their vehicles.

Transponder keys are simple to use. The microchip in the plastic head of the key is programmed with a specific digital serial number that is connected to the immobilizer system of your vehicle. The immobilizer system will check the serial number when you insert the key into the ignition. If the serial number is in line the engine will start.

There are several different types of transponder chips that can be programmed. The kind of chip your vehicle is using will determine the kind of key you have. You can find the right transponder chip to match your vehicle through an online search engine or by going to a professional locksmith and asking them what kind of key you own.

In general transponder keys are more expensive to replace than keys that are not transponder-compatible because they have the added expense of the microchip. The dealership that sells your car is the most expensive option to replace your key, as they have the most overhead. However, you can also go to locksmiths to get a new key.

You can only program the transponder in case you haven't cut it yet. You can try doing it yourself by buying a transponder chip at one of the many stores that provide these services, but you'll need to have a special device to accomplish this task.

What is the procedure for programming the transponder?

Transponder keys are keys for cars that have a chip. They are designed to prevent auto theft by ensuring that only the correct key can start the car. Locksmiths can program a new key for you if you have lost yours, or the chip has been damaged in any way. In most cases the process of programming a chip key is relatively simple and straightforward. Certain cars require special equipment to program the key.

To begin, you must determine the type of key you have. To ensure you have the correct blank for your key, it is crucial to know your vehicle's model, make and year. Some keys have transponder chips inside the key head, while others do not. If your key is chipped the bow cover will be more hefty. It is also possible to determine if your key has chip by looking at your ignition. If it has a push-to start button instead of a key hole it's most likely one that has chip.

The next step is to choose the method of programming to be employed. Some transponder keys can be programmed with on-board diagnostics, however, others require a key programming device. The device used to program keys must be compatible with the key transponder/circuitboard that is being used. It must also operate at the same frequency as the computer on board of the vehicle.

It may be tempting to save money by programming a transponder yourself, but this can be risky. If you do not follow the correct procedure you could corrupt the information on the chip, making it impossible to start your car. It is recommended to have your key programmed by an expert who has the tools and experience necessary to do so. It is also a good idea to make additional keys as long as you have them, so that if you do lose one, you can be replaced quickly and easily.



How do I program the transponder key?

You must program the chip in the head of the car key if your vehicle is controlled by a transponder. This can be a tricky process, especially if you have lost or damaged keys. You might be able to start the car without the transponder, but it is not recommended. In these situations you should consult an experienced locksmith or dealer to solve the issue.

You will require the appropriate tools to program a transponder. Also, you should know the correct procedure. The majority of transponder keys have an antenna ring in the key's head that sends out bursts radio frequency energy to the chip inside the key. The chip responds with an identification code to the antenna ring. When the signal is received, the ignition system can detect that the key is inserted and activate.

If you have the right equipment and know the process for your vehicle, you can do it at home. Many manufacturers have their own programming method, which may require specific supplies. You should also be aware that the programming step will require a high battery power duration. If your battery dies during the process, you'll have to begin the process starting from scratch.

Most people will hire professionals to handle this. Transponder keys that are correctly programmed can save you money and time.
